I'm not sure if this is the correct forum for my question but here goes...
My sister is a Missionary in Africia and she just received this e-mail which I believe is a hoax. I don't believe this is real...can anyone help me/sister out on this...Appreciate any and all help...John
Dear Account User
This Email is from Hotmail Customer Care and we are sending it to every Hotmail Email User Accounts Owner for safety. we are having congestions due to the anonymous registration of Hotmail accounts so we are shutting down some Hotmail accounts and your account was among those to be deleted. We are sending you this email to so that you can verify and let us know if you still want to use this account. If you are still interested please confirm your account by filling the space below.Your User name, password, date of birth and your country information would be needed to verify your account.
Due to the congestion in all Hotmail users and removal of all unused Hotmail Accounts, Hotmail would be shutting down all unused Accounts, You will have to confirm your E-mail by filling out your Login Information below after clicking the reply button, or your account will be suspended within 24 hours for security reasons.
* Username: .............................
* Password: ...............................
* Date of Birth: ............................
* Country Or Territory: ...............
After following the instructions in the sheet, your account will not be interrupted and will continue as normal. Thanks for your attention to this request. We apologize for any inconveniences.
Warning!!! Account owner that refuses to update his/her account after two weeks of receiving this warning will lose his or her account permanently.Sincerely,
The Windows Live Hotmail Team

This is almost certainly a hoax.
The most important thing to remember is that Microsoft and the Hotmail team will never ask for your password. The other indicator is simply the content and the lack of proper grammar and punctuation. I count at least 10 different punctuation and/or grammar errors.

This is a hoax indeed, if she would submit her username and password, her account will probably be hacked and used for sending spam or something like that.
Please let her report this message by clicking the report button. This will help stop these messages.
